[0001] The present application relates to the field of refrigeration and temperature control, in particular to an energy-saving high-precision cascade rapid temperature control system for enthalpy difference laboratory. BACKGROUND

[0002] The enthalpy difference laboratory for communication machine room air conditioner is a laboratory for testing the performance of the machine room air conditioner by using the enthalpy difference method. Various test conditions are artificially created on the indoor side and the outdoor side of the laboratory to simulate the operating environment of the machine room air conditioner, verify the performance, operating stability of the new product of the machine room air conditioner, and determine the parameters under extreme conditions.

[0003] In the traditional enthalpy difference laboratory, the environment control systems on the indoor side and the outdoor side are independent. Each room is equipped with independent compressors, evaporators, condensers, electric heaters, humidifiers, etc. During testing, the indoor side and the outdoor side are adjusted to the test conditions separately according to the test requirements.

[0004] However, the existing system has the following disadvantages:

[0005] Before starting the test, the indoor side and the outdoor side need to be adjusted to the test conditions separately according to the test requirements. Sometimes one side needs to be heated, while the other side needs to be cooled. The indoor and outdoor systems cannot exchange heat, resulting in waste of electric energy. It not only fails to achieve energy saving, but also cannot shorten the temperature control time.

[0006] The machine room air conditioner only cools, and does not heat. Therefore, the load of the air conditioner laboratory has the characteristics of a heat pump, i.e. the indoor side is always in a cooling state, and the outdoor side is always in a heat releasing state. The traditional system simply discharges the heat energy of the outdoor side to the environment through the cooling tower, and the indoor side absorbs heat from the environment through the evaporation system. The two systems cannot exchange heat, resulting in high energy consumption and resource waste of the enthalpy difference laboratory. SUMMARY

[0060] like Figure 2 As shown, taking temperature as an example, the outdoor evaporator group, indoor condenser group, and heat exchanger are adjusted using a PID algorithm. First, the set temperature, current indoor temperature, and current outdoor temperature are obtained. The adjusted temperature is calculated based on these three temperatures. Then, the percentage of cooling demand calculated in the k-th calculation is obtained using the PID algorithm. The compressor speed of the refrigeration compressor 6 and / or the compressor speed of the heat pump compressor 13 are adjusted based on this percentage, thereby adjusting the evaporator fan speed and / or the condenser fan speed. The flow rate is then adjusted by regulating the second three-way proportional valve 7 and / or the first three-way proportional valve 11. Temperature is then detected, and the percentage of cooling demand calculated in the k-th calculation is obtained using the PID algorithm. This process continues until the percentage of cooling demand is less than the preset percentage, at which point the indoor temperature and humidity are set to match the operating temperature. The calculation and control method for humidity is the same as that for temperature.

[0069] The heat pump compressor 13 circulation system includes not only the indoor side 2 but also the outdoor side second evaporator 5. When the indoor side 2 needs to be heated and the outdoor side 1 needs to be cooled, the heat pump compressor 13 is turned on, and the first three-way proportional valve 11 is opened. The superheated refrigerant condenses and releases heat through the first condenser 14, thereby raising the temperature of the indoor side 2. The condensed subcooled refrigerant flows through the first three-way proportional valve 11 to the second evaporator 5, where it absorbs heat and vaporizes, thereby lowering the temperature of the outdoor side 1. The partially vaporized refrigerant returns to the first evaporator 12 to absorb heat again, and after complete vaporization, it returns to the heat pump compressor 13, completing one heat exchange cycle. On the outdoor side 1, the refrigeration compressor 6 is turned on, and the two-way proportional valve 9 and the second three-way proportional valve 7 are opened. The subcooled refrigerant absorbs heat and vaporizes through the third evaporator 4. The cold air cooled by the second evaporator 5 is further cooled by the third evaporator 4, which can accelerate the cooling speed of the room. After absorbing heat in the third evaporator 4, the superheated refrigerant exchanges heat with the cooling water. The hot water then travels through the two-way proportional valve 9 to the second condenser 15. The return air from the indoor side 2 is first heated by the second condenser 15, then heated by the first condenser 14 before returning to the indoor side 2. The cooling water from the refrigeration compressor 6 releases heat in the second condenser 15 and then returns to the cooling tower 10 through the second three-way proportional valve 7 for further cooling. Finally, it returns to the refrigeration compressor 6 via the water pump 8, completing one heat exchange cycle.

[0083] As a specific embodiment, when indoor side 2 needs cooling and outdoor side 1 needs heating, the tested unit is turned on. Because the tested unit only cools indoor side 2 and only releases heat outdoor side 1, it can achieve the purpose of cooling indoor side 2 and heating outdoor side 1. When the temperatures of indoor side 2 and outdoor side 1 reach near the preset value, the heat pump compressor 13 is then turned on. The first three-way proportional valve 11 is adjusted so that the superheated refrigerant flows directly to the first evaporator 12, bypassing the second evaporator 5. In this way, the heat pump compressor 13 no longer absorbs heat through the second evaporator 5. The refrigeration compressor 6 is then turned on, the two-way proportional valve 9 is closed, and the second three-way proportional valve 7 is adjusted so that the cooling water flows directly to the cooling tower 10 without passing through the second condenser 15. In this way, the refrigeration compressor 6 no longer releases heat through the second condenser 15.

[0086] The beneficial effects of this invention are:

[0087] Intelligent control is achieved through an enthalpy difference laboratory controller. Based on the current temperature and humidity conditions of indoor side 2 and outdoor side 1, as well as the set operating temperature and humidity conditions, the controller first makes a coarse adjustment to quickly raise or lower the temperature and humidity of indoor side 2 and outdoor side 1 to near the set values. Then, the PID algorithm dynamically controls the operating frequency of the refrigeration compressor 6 and the heat pump compressor 13, and controls the refrigerant flow by measuring the speed of the indoor condenser fan, the speed of the evaporator fan, and the opening degree of the first three-way proportional valve 11 and the second three-way proportional valve 7. This achieves heat exchange between indoor side 2 and outdoor side 1, as well as precise control of temperature and humidity, which is both energy-saving and highly efficient.

[0088] The energy-saving enthalpy difference laboratory high-precision cascade rapid temperature control system adds corresponding heat exchangers to both the indoor side 2 and the outdoor side 1, enabling heat exchange between them. It fully utilizes the condensation heat discharged from the low-temperature side and the cooling energy discharged from the high-temperature side, reducing the laboratory's power consumption while controlling the temperature, achieving energy saving and rapid temperature control. The outdoor side 1 only requires one set of refrigeration compressor 6, and the indoor side 2 only requires one set of heat pump compressor 13. Through optimized pipeline design and combined with PID control adjustment, the overall investment in the laboratory can be reduced.
